Understanding MOQ and Lead Time Configurations: Industry Standards Explained

Before committing to any production configuration, it is crucial to understand what MOQ 500 pieces and 15-day lead time actually mean in the context of network equipment B2B exports. These are not arbitrary numbers, they reflect industry norms, production realities, and buyer expectations.

MOQ (Minimum Order Quantity) represents the smallest number of units a supplier is willing to produce in a single order. For network equipment, MOQ varies significantly based on product type, customization level, and supplier capabilities. The 500-piece threshold sits in the medium-volume range, balancing production efficiency with buyer flexibility.

Industry MOQ Ranges: Stock items may have dozens of pieces MOQ, custom products typically require 500-1000 pieces, and color box packaging often demands 1000+ pieces according to sourcing professionals on Reddit [2].

Lead Time refers to the duration from order confirmation to product readiness for shipment. A 15-day lead time is considered competitive but achievable for standard network equipment configurations. However, this timeline assumes stable production schedules, adequate raw material inventory, and no unexpected disruptions.

Production Scheduling Factors: What Determines Your 15-Day Lead Time

Achieving a consistent 15-day lead time requires careful production planning. Multiple factors influence whether you can reliably meet this timeline, and understanding them helps you set realistic expectations with buyers on Alibaba.com.

Raw Material Availability is the foundation. Network equipment production requires components like chips, circuit boards, casings, and packaging materials. If any component is out of stock, the entire production line stalls. Smart exporters maintain safety stock for critical components or establish backup supplier relationships.

Production Line Capacity determines how many units you can produce simultaneously. A 500-piece order might take 15 days on a single line but 7 days if you can run parallel production. However, rushing production can compromise quality, a risk that damages your Alibaba.com seller reputation long-term.

Labor Stability is often overlooked but critical. Unexpected absenteeism can derail even well-planned production schedules. Small crews without backup capacity are particularly vulnerable. This is why some suppliers build buffer time into their quoted lead times.

Quality Control Time must be factored into your lead time calculation. Rushing QC to meet a deadline risks shipping defective products, which leads to returns, negative reviews, and potential account penalties on Alibaba.com. A 15-day lead time should include 1-2 days for thorough quality inspection.

Inventory Management Strategies for Medium-Volume Orders

Effective inventory management is the backbone of reliable 15-day lead times. For Southeast Asian exporters targeting the MOQ 500 pieces configuration, inventory strategy directly impacts cash flow, storage costs, and order fulfillment capability.

Just-in-Time vs. Safety Stock: The JIT approach minimizes inventory holding costs but increases supply chain risk. For network equipment with 15-day lead time commitments, a hybrid approach works better, maintain safety stock for high-turnover components while ordering custom parts JIT.

Rush Order Options and Bulk Order Benefits: Balancing Flexibility and Efficiency

Not all orders follow the standard 15-day timeline. Understanding rush order capabilities and bulk order incentives helps you serve diverse buyer needs while maintaining profitability on Alibaba.com.

Rush Order Scenarios: Sometimes buyers need products faster than standard lead time. This could be due to unexpected demand spikes, project deadline changes, or competitor stockouts. Having a rush order protocol (with appropriate pricing premiums) captures these opportunities.

This real-world scenario highlights a critical lesson: capacity planning must account for variability. If a rush order consumes 50 percent of your production capacity, existing commitments suffer. Smart exporters maintain 20-30 percent buffer capacity specifically for rush orders, pricing them at 15-25 percent premium to justify the disruption.

Rush Order vs. Standard Order Comparison

FactorStandard Order (15 Days)Rush Order (7 Days)Premium Rush (3-5 Days)
PricingBase pricePlus 15-25 percent premiumPlus 30-50 percent premium
MOQ FlexibilityStandard 500 piecesMay accept 300-400 piecesCase by case basis
Production PriorityNormal queueExpedited queueHighest priority
Quality ControlFull QC processExpedited QC (same standards)Full QC (non-negotiable)
Buyer ProfilePlanned purchasesUrgent restockingEmergency or crisis situations
Rush orders command premium pricing but require careful capacity management. Never compromise QC even for rush orders [3].

Bulk Order Benefits work in the opposite direction, rewarding buyers who commit to larger volumes. For orders exceeding MOQ 500 pieces (for example 1000-5000 pieces), consider offering: tiered pricing discounts, extended payment terms, free customization options, or priority production scheduling. These incentives encourage buyers to consolidate orders, improving your production efficiency.
